The 650 lb. aerial depth charge used by the USN was said to have a lethal radius of 29,5 ft. I\'m not sure about the the 250 lb. (RAF) or 325 lb. (USN) charges, probably no more than 20-25 ft. I understand that Torpex increased the lethal radius by up to 50%. Retro-bombs, such as those used by VP-63 in the Straits of Gibraltar had small warheads, but those exploded on contact and were quite effective.
